A 1975 Least-Squares Adjustment of Values of the Fundamental Constants.

Abstract

After the 1973 report on the fundamental constants by Cohen and Taylor, a new measurement of Avogadro's constant, (N sub A), was published by Deslattes et al. Based on improved techniques, the result is considerably more precise than the 1973 value, which was based primarily on other types of data, and is 8.2 ppm (1.6 times the 1973 standard deviation) larger. In the present report, a new least-squares adjustment is made, with six parameters and using the measurement of (N sub A) plus other new data. Recommended values of 75 constants are presented, half of which differ from the former values by 1.0 to 1.5 times the 1973 standard deviation. The uncertainties of the new values are often much less than the 1973 uncertainties, 0.38 as large according to one figure of merit.
